Sažetak
Croatian part of the Mediterranean is related to the eastern Adriatic basin with shoreline in total length of 6116 km. There are 1151 islands, islets and reefs. The 30 largest Croatian islands acquire even 92.2% of the total island area, and the largest have the areas of more than 400 km2 and altitude up to 778 m. All vegetation units belonging to the Mediterranean type of climate in Croatia show the area of 17250 km2 (~30% of total national territory). The total predicted number of species and subspecies growing in the area with eu-Mediterranean type of climate along the Croatian coast is ~1530 taxa and with contiguous and spatially close mountain chains is ~3000 taxa (~54% of total national flora). The 234 taxa of Croatian vascular flora are assesed to be confront with the risk of extinction. Additional 186 taxa are considered nearly threatened and 340 as data deficient. From the previous assesment, 15 years ago, dramatic increment of threatened taxa appear. The most frequent used criteria is decline in the number of mature individuals, followed by the decrease in extent of occurrence or the area of occupancy. Dominant negative factors are detected - as much as 62% of all causes of threats relate to the loss of habitats primarily due to human impacts, and the additional 24% present indirect consequences of various causes. Threatened taxa dominate in scrub and grassland habitats, coastal send habitats, followed by bogs and marshes and agricultural land. Conservation measures in place is based dominately on policy. Sixty-two percent of all needed conservation measures refer to research actions.
